- 🐻California State AGas victim2023-03-20
The California Department of Health Care Services (DHCS) notified residents that a subcontractor, Advanced Image Direct, misdirected IRS Form 1095-B mailings containing personal information (name, address, DOB, last 4 of SSN, case number) to unintended recipients. The error was discovered on January 12, 2023, following a breach date of January 9, 2023. DHCS paused operations, investigated, attempted retrieval of mail, and is offering credit monitoring.
- CALIFORNIAHHS OCRas victim2023-03-14
California Department of Health Care Services (Health Plan, CA) reported to HHS on 2023-03-14 an Unauthorized Access/Disclosure affecting 6,460 individuals. The covered entity's business associate mailed PHI — including names, birthdates, Social Security numbers, addresses, and clinical information — to the wrong recipients. Breached information located on Paper/Films. The CE notified HHS, affected individuals, and the media. Additional administrative, technical, and security safeguards were implemented in response.
- 🐻California State AGas victim2012-12-24
California Department of Health Care Services (DHCS) disclosed a misdelivery incident involving Beneficiary Identification Cards (BIC) for Medi-Cal children. Between December 10 and 18, 2012, cards were mailed to the wrong households due to a programming error. Affected data included names, Client Index Numbers, dates of birth, and gender; Social Security Numbers were not included. DHCS discovered the error on December 19, 2012, and sent notification letters and replacement cards to affected families.
- CALIFORNIAHHS OCRas victim2012-12-23
California Department of Health Care Services (DHCS) reported to HHS on 2012-12-23 an Unauthorized Access/Disclosure affecting 2,643 individuals. Due to a computer programming error in electronic mailing files, 2,705 Medi-Cal member ID cards were mailed to wrong households. PHI on the cards included names, dates of birth, genders, dates of issue, and Medi-Cal-assigned numbers. The CE halted mailings, deactivated and replaced the cards, and implemented new data transfer policies and mailing procedures. OCR obtained assurances of corrective action.
